simulinkモデ​ルの中にgotoブロ​ックとfromブロッ​クがたくさんあります​。それらをすべて信号​線としてつなぎたいで​す。

私が作成したsimulinkモデルの中にはgotoブロックとfromブロックがたくさんあります。今、そのブロックをすべて削除し、同じ名前のgotoブロックとfromブロック同士をすべて信号線に置き換える作業をしています。そのような作業を自動で行う方法はありますでしょうか?

 Akzeptierte Antwort

Etsuo Maeda
Etsuo Maeda am 21 Okt. 2019

1 Stimme

回答がついていないようなので・・
を参考にスクリプトm-fileで操作していけばよいかと思います。
find_system でブロックを探して、get_paramでパラメータを抽出して一致判定をして、delete_blockでブロックを消して、add_lineで繋がっているべきブロックとブロックラインをつなげる というようなワークフローで出来そうです。
HTH

1 Kommentar

maeda
maeda am 23 Okt. 2019
Maedaさん、ありがとうございます。参考になりました。

Melden Sie sich an, um zu kommentieren.

Weitere Antworten (0)

Kategorien

Mehr zu プログラムによるモデル編集 finden Sie in Hilfe-Center und File Exchange

Produkte

Version

R2017b

Tags

Gefragt:

am 17 Okt. 2019

Kommentiert:

am 23 Okt. 2019

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!